レポート概要
Transparency Market Research社の当市場調査書によると、世界の航空宇宙用バルブ市場規模が、2023年の34億ドルから2031年までに52億ドルに達し、予測期間中にCAGR(年平均成長率)4.9%で拡大すると予想されています。本書は、航空宇宙用バルブの世界市場を総合的に調査・分析し、序論、エグゼクティブサマリー、市場動向、関連産業・主要指標分析、種類別(ボールバルブ、バタフライバルブ、緊急膨張バルブ、遮断バルブ、その他)分析、材料別(ステンレス鋼、アルミニウム、チタン、その他)分析、航空機別(固定翼機、回転翼機、無人航空機)分析、用途別(燃料装置、空気圧装置、油圧装置、冷却装置、その他)分析、地域別(北米、ヨーロッパ、アジア太平洋、中東・アフリカ、南米)分析、競争分析、企業情報などの項目を掲載しています。なお、CACPL Aerospace、CIRCOR International, Inc.、Eaton、Honeywell International Inc.、Hy-Lok USA, Inc、ITT Aerospace Controls、JARECKI Valves、Magnet-Schultz GmbH & Co. KG、Nutek Aerospace、PARKER HANNIFIN CORP、Sitec Aerospace GmbH、Spectrum Valves、The Lee Company、Valcor Engineering Corporationなど、主要企業情報が含まれています。
